The Lady Yellowjackets took a hard-fought loss against the El Dorado Springs Bulldogs in their opening round of the Pink and White Tournament in Springfield on Friday 60-82.
Entering their first round in the O’Reilly Student Center at Drury University, Lebanon had a season record of 4-4 and El Dorado Springs 4-3.
Lebanon secured tip off but not the first points of the first period, and El Dorado Springs secured an early lead. Lebanon scorers from this period were #35 Mackenzie Perryman, #32 Lilly Bradbury, #44 Madison Myers and #45 Morgan Durbin. The score at period was 14-27.
While still behind in the second period, the Lady ‘Jackets began to pick up momentum and catch up with the Bulldogs. Lebanon scorers were #3 Faith Coffman, Perryman, #42, Myers and Durbin. The score at halftime stood 36-47.
